    Does anybody know why he doesn't enjoy Alpha Flight?
    His reasons are (AFAIK)... He created the characters for the X-Men to battle, but didn't believe they should be used for any more than random appearances (he called them one-notes...I really don't know why he feels this way, since many, many characters are "born" this way and sometimes go on to be big successes...As Alpha did, at first)
    and he was coerced into doing their book, when he had no interest.
